Job Description

As a Regional HR partner here at Honeywell, you will play a critical role in providing comprehensive HR support to our customers. You will be responsible for managing various HR operations, including employee relations, performance management, talent acquisition, and HR policies. Your expertise in HR practices and regulations will ensure compliance and drive the success of our HR initiatives. Additionally, you will collaborate with cross-functional teams to develop and implement HR programs that support our business objectives.

You will report to our HR manager Nordics and you will work out of our Asker, Norway location on a Hybrid 3:2 work schedule. In this role, you will have a significant impact on the organization by driving employee engagement, fostering a positive work culture, and supporting the development and retention of our talented workforce.

Key Responsibilities
  • Manage employee relations, including handling employee inquiries, investigations, and conflict resolution
  • Support performance management processes, including goal setting, performance reviews, and development plans
  • Partner with talent acquisition team to attract and select top talent for the organization
  • Ensure compliance with HR policies, procedures, and legal requirements
  • Develop and implement HR programs and initiatives to support business objectives
  • Provide guidance and support to HR team members on HR practices and regulations

About Honeywell

Honeywell International Inc. (Nasdaq: HON) invents and commercializes technologies that address some of the world’s most critical challenges around energy, safety, security, air travel, productivity, and global urbanization. We are a leading software-industrial company committed to introducing state of the art technology solutions to improve efficiency, productivity, sustainability, and safety in high growth businesses in broad-based, attractive industrial end markets. Our products and solutions enable a safer, more comfortable, and more productive world, enhancing the quality of life of people around the globe.
